Actor Vin Diesel has been accused of allegedly ejecting a woman out of a posh nightclub after she refused to spend the night with him.
The well-built actor ordered security guards to eject Architecture student Marianny Pimentel Orde from top nightspot Praia, in the Dominican Republic resort of Santa Domingo, when she spurned his advances.
Orde claims the row erupted when Diesel asked her to go to his hotel with him, but she said no. She told, “They kicked me out of Praia because I didn’t want to go anywhere with him.” The 23-year-old alleges the ‘xXx’ star said to her, “You think this is a game? I could be with thousands of girls if I wanted to, but I want to be with you.”
Diesel’s publicist has declined to comment on Orde’s allegations.

Former Baywatch babe Pamela Anderson has obtained a three-year restraining order against a man she fears is stalking her. Anderson is “very happy” with the judge’s ruling that William Peter Stansfield, 29, must stay away from her and her family.
The actress claimed in her court filing that the actions of Stansfield, “frightened (her) tremendously.” Among other complaints, Anderson accused him of stalking and harassing her, her sons and other family members for more than a month.
Superior Court Judge Linda K. Lefkowitz said the actress’s claims against Stansfield were “sufficient, clear and convincing” enough to grant the order.
In court documents, the blonde beauty says the man approached her mother, her sister-in-law and even her babysitter, which “frightened her tremendously.” Pamela also claims to have seen Stansfield talking to her seven-year-old son, Dylan, at his school.
